java批處理匯入List資料

2021-07-22 23:19:37 字數 668 閱讀 7080

批處理匯入資料,不怕麻煩可以把物件換成map也是可以的

/*** 批量匯入list

* @param list 需要匯入的list

* @param key 新增的屬性,順序需要跟insert into 表名後接的欄位名相同

* @param sql 新增的sql語句

* @throws sqlexception

* @throws ioexception

*/public static void batchadddata(list> list, string key,

string sql) throws sqlexception, ioexception

preparedstatement pst = conn.preparestatement(sql);

string keys = key.split(",");

for (int i = 0; i < list.size(); i++)

log.error(printcompletesql.getsql(values, sql));

pst.addbatch();

}try catch (exception e) finally

if (conn != null)

} catch (exception e) }}

Oracle匯入匯出批處理

最近,在工作中,需要用到重複匯入匯出oaracle資料庫dmp檔案,如果每次都重複導,個人感覺有點麻煩,然後就自己研究了一下,寫了兩個批處理檔案,極大地方便oracle的匯入匯出。echo off echo 請輸入需要匯出的資料庫使用者名稱 如wfwzhxg set p database user ...

Java多執行緒分批處理資料

場景 發簡訊,當有資料量龐大的簡訊需要傳送時,可以採用多執行緒的方式分批處理以提高效率,但執行緒要控制合適的數量,否則會極大消耗cpu資源 上 建立分頁類pageutil 分頁 param list 切割資料集合 param pagesize 每頁記錄數 param return public st...

SQL 用bcp 批處理資料的匯入匯出

公司在合併兩個sql 資料庫的時候,用bcp 批處理來合併了兩個資料庫,沒有用到c 或者是其他的程式語言.假如乙個為yf1,乙個為cima 現在要把用把yf1的資料合併到cima中.操作步驟是 1 先導出資料庫中每個表的結構,儲存為xml 格式,echo off bcp sdt yf1.dbo.at...